Best Youth Entrepreneur

What motivated you to start your business and what is your vision for the future of the company?

My motivation to start this business stems from my own experiences with bullying and low self-esteem. I remember how intimidating martial arts gyms felt, often with a focus on hard sparring that made the environment feel unwelcoming. I wanted to create a space where people, especially kids, could feel safe and supported while still learning valuable self-defense skills. My vision for the future of the company is to continue fostering an inclusive, friendly environment where everyone feels they belong. I want to help individuals build confidence and develop real-life techniques without the intimidation often associated with martial arts. By balancing effective combat training with a supportive atmosphere, we aim to empower our students and provide them with skills they can use both in and out of the dojo. Our goal is to expand our community, continue improving our programs, and make a positive impact on the lives of those we train.
